I was in a loose, easy 15/30 at Hawaiian Gardens with a 2/3 SB/BB structure, and completed PF with 82 of diamonds.

The flop had 2 diamonds and I was the only player to call the flop bettor (some older Armenian guy with a permascowl). The turn was a diamond so I bet. He raised, I 3-bet. The river bricked and he called my bet. I showed down.

He gave me the death stare of hate and mucked his cards. Then after a few quiet seconds of me stacking the chips, I hear him go:

him: What goes around comes around.
me: I'm sorry, what?
him: What goes around comes around. You'll see.
me: What does that even mean?
him: Think about it.
me: What goes around comes around? So next time you'll make a flush?
him: I don't want to hear it!
me: I don't want to hear "what goes around comes around." It doesn't even mean anything. What are you saying?
him: If you saw my cards, you know.
me: OK. Thanks for raising the turn, though.
